Positive Feedback from the Inaugural Hughesville 10K/Festival


I'm happy to report that the Tri County Animal Shelter adopted out all the dogs brought to the festival, with the exception of the little guy below.  He is a cross between a pug and a beagle- the best of both- without the annoyances like  braying like the beagle, or snuffing like a pug. He is 2 years old, but still curious- he was a stray and he really wasn't trained well- but he is improving.



The Hughesville Running Club would love to hear from other vendors/sponsors who have experienced a positive impact as a result of the festival!
